Career path

Career Role (Biomedical Engineering Compliance) Description
Regulatory Affairs Specialist Ensures compliance with regulations for medical devices and ensures successful product launches. High demand for strong regulatory knowledge.
Quality Assurance Engineer (Biomedical) Oversees quality control processes, ensuring products meet safety and performance standards. Critical role for maintaining high-quality biomedical devices.
Compliance Manager (Medical Devices) Leads compliance initiatives, manages risks, and ensures adherence to regulatory frameworks. Requires strong leadership and compliance expertise.
Biomedical Engineer (Compliance Focus) Applies engineering principles to ensure compliance with regulations and standards. Bridges technical and regulatory aspects of biomedical devices.
Clinical Engineer (Compliance) Focuses on ensuring compliance within clinical settings, maintaining medical equipment, and ensuring patient safety. Essential for hospital and healthcare facilities.

A Postgraduate Certificate in Biomedical Engineering Compliance equips professionals with the essential knowledge and skills to navigate the complex regulatory landscape of the medical device industry. This specialized program focuses on ensuring products meet stringent safety and efficacy standards, a critical aspect of biomedical engineering.


Learning outcomes typically include a comprehensive understanding of relevant regulations such as FDA guidelines (21 CFR Part 820), ISO 13485, and EU Medical Device Regulations (MDR). Students gain proficiency in quality system regulations, risk management, and post-market surveillance, crucial for a successful career in medical device compliance.
